Create your newest Halloween decoration in preparation for the fall. This design invokes the halloween spirit while being versatile enough to be displayed or shown off all year round. It usually takes a lot of time to make a Temari ball. This 2.5-hour beginners workshop allows you to start with the most fun part, using a pre-wrapped/pre-divided ball. No experience is required. Come join us and let's have fun! What is Temari? Temari (手まり)is a folk craft originating from Japan around 1300 years ago. Traditionally made in the form of "hand balls" given from parents to children on New Year's day. They've become a popular and versatile gift item while remaining a refreshing toy for children to play with. Additional information All materials are provided. Please arrive at least 5 minutes before the start time to ensure that you are there for the start of the workshop. About the Instructor Asami Kusakabe 日本てまりの会 師範 (Shihan) Master, Japan Temari Association Asami is an artist who enjoys making Temari balls and drawing realistic portraits. A self-taught craftswoman, Asami has been certified as a "Shihan (師範)," or Master Instructor, by the Japan Temari Association (JTA). Asami held her first workshop at Nikkei Place in 2018, and is always on the lookout for opportunities to share her techniques and joy of crafting with others. Celebrate Día de los Muertos (Day of the Dead) with a Sugar Skull Decorating Workshop at Brentwood Mall Plaza in Burnaby. This hands-on activity invites children and adults to decorate their own traditional Mexican calaveras de azúcar (sugar skulls) using icing, glitter, beads, and bright colors. Beyond being a creative experience, sugar skulls carry deep cultural symbolism . They represent the fragility and beauty of life and are placed on ofrendas (altars) to honor and celebrate deceased loved ones during Día de los Muertos . What You’ll Learn The history and cultural significance of sugar skulls The meaning behind colors and decorative patterns Step-by-step decoration of your own sugar skull How sugar skulls are used in Day of the Dead traditions Who Can Join? This workshop is family-friendly and open to all ages . It’s perfect for families, students, and community members who want to learn about Mexican traditions while engaging in a fun and creative activity. Latin American Heritage Month (LAHM) Festival is an annual celebration in BC that highlights the rich cultural diversity, traditions, and contributions of Latin American communities . Organized by Latincouver , a non-profit that connects Latin American and Canadian cultures, the festival runs from the middle of October to the beginning of November and features a variety of activities, including music, dance performances, film screenings, art exhibitions, and culinary experiences . BC Archaeology Forum Co-hosted by SFU Archaeology & BCAPA The Department of Archaeology at Simon Fraser University, in partnership with the British Columbia Association of Professional Archaeologists, is pleased to announce the return of the BC Archaeology Forum this fall. The forum will be held on Saturday, October 18, at SFU's Burnaby Campus, the day after the SFU archaeology student societies' PalaeoOlympics event. It is our hope that you may be able to attend both events. The Archaeology forum will feature two to three keynote speakers (soon to be announced) as well as brief, lightening-round style talks from a variety of perspectives from those engaged in archaeological research in BC. Talks will be centered on the forum's intertwined themes of 'collaboration' and 'innovation'. We invite you to present to the audience on projects you have been involved with that feature success through collaboration as well as innovative methods or techniques that could be used to benefit broader archaeological work in British Columbia.
